BACKGROUND:

In 2017, Tim was diagnosed with CML: Chronic Myeloid Leukemia. This is a form of leukemia that is most common in older males, and comes from a transfer problem between chromosomes 9 and 22. In simple terms, there is no known causation such as lifestyle, diet, or stress. CML is a cancer that, in milder forms, is treatable with a pill that behaves similarly to chemotherapy. Tim started this pill treatment in 2017 with slow and steady success , and had reached remission by 2019. His numbers and vitals were stable.

Sixty days ago, his oncologist said, "you are in remission." The recommendation was for regularly scheduled blood tests.

As far as we knew, he was good to go. 

NEW DEVELOPMENT:

Around three weeks ago - Dad began having serious back pain. After being bedridden for a week, he sought treatment. He was given a potent steroid shot, muscle relaxers - and pain killers to treat the pain. This mixture of treatments ended up severely dehydrating him, resulting in two small seizures while at the doctor's office.

Once he was admitted to Vanderbilt, the doctors stabilized his vitals and began to run tests. A bone-marrow biopsy amongst other tests found that his CML had progressed to what doctors call BLAST PHASE - this means that the leukemia has progressed far beyond its initial "chronic phase" (the early phase manageable with a pill treatment) - and has moved into his bone marrow.

Blast phase, if untreated, can be fatal.

TREATMENT PROTOCOL:

Blast phase CML is treated with a combination of:

1. Chemotherapy
2. A bone marrow transplant
3. A possible stem-cell treatment 

My Dad began his chemotherapy at Vanderbilt on Saturday August 8th, and will initially be in treatment for one month. During his initial 30-day stay, he will be receiving regular chemotherapy treatment. With regard to the bone marrow transplant and stem cell treatment, we will be looking at this AFTER his chemo treatment. We are hoping that the chemo will take care of the cancer in its entirety, which is the purpose of his initial month-long Vanderbilt stay.
